I recommend https://www.grenadachocolate.com (though I haven't had one since hurricane Ivan) Some folks ideally named for making an organic chocolate company (Green, Brown, and Browne) decided that the cocoa farmers of Grenada would be better off if they also made chocolate there. The climate makes it a bit of challenge, and small batch is hard to begin with, but they make a great bar that I always feel is more like cocoa made into a food than a product containing cocoa.

It's a small company with poor global distribution because, well, it's a big planet and there are only so many chocolate bars.
